The Coolpix 4300 performed well on our "laboratory" resolution test chart. It started showing artifacts in the test patterns at resolutions as low as 800 lines per picture height in both vertical and horizontal directions. I found "strong detail" out to about 1,050 lines per picture height in the vertical direction, and about 1,100 lines horizontally. "Extinction" of the target patterns occurred about 1,300 lines. When a small subject is taken with a close-up shot, the lens needs to be considerably stopped down for focusing on the overall subject in the film camera. But, the subject can be shot in a bright condition since even the maximum aperture lens of the COOLPIX produces the same depth of field as with the stopped-down apertures f/13 ~ f/24. Furthermore, there is no need for hassle and annoying operations for computing an aperture value suitable for focus on the whole subject.One of the features is that the depth of filed is deep. To put it plainly, the depth of field is the range where the camera is focused as sharply as possible on the subject part. When the sharp focus range is narrow, it is termed shallow and it is termed deep when the range is broad as your photo enthusiasts well know. It can be said that the shorter the focal length and the larger the f-number (stop down), the greater the depth of field. When shooting by a telephoto lens with full aperture, the depth of field becomes shallow thereby the subject can stand out against nice soft out-of-focus (so-called "bokeh") areas. On the other hand, if the wide-angle lens (the shorter focal length) is stopped down for shot, the depth of field is so deep that an area from the close to far distances is in acceptably sharp focus. Optical distortion on the Coolpix 4300 is about average (which is nonetheless too high in my opinion) at the wide-angle end, where I measured approximately 0.8 percent barrel distortion. The telephoto end fared a little better, where I measured a 0.2 percent pincushion distortion. Chromatic aberration is moderate, showing only about three pixels of coloration on either side of the target lines in the corners of the image. (This distortion is visible as a very slight colored fringe around the objects at the edges of the field of view on the resolution target.) Image viewing is done on its 1.5 inch TFT LCD screen, and Type 1 CompactFlash (CF) cards are its storage medium. It was designed to be powered by a rechargeable EN-EL1 lithium ion battery, but it also accepts the non-rechargeable 6V 2CR5/DL245 lithium battery. It weighs about 7.9 ounces without the battery or CF card, and its components are housed inside a body sized at 3.7 × 2.7 × 2.0 inches. Fig.1 is a lens structure view of the COOLPIX 4300. The lens is consisted of three groups including the first group of a negative lens as a whole, the second group of a positive lens as a whole and the third group of a single positive lens element. Wherein the lens is zoomed by moving the group 1 and 2 and is focused by moving the group 3 as indicated in the figure. The camera has many setting options, but unfortunately, saturation is not one of them. It also has a zoom-linked optical viewfinder. The Nikon Coolpix 4300 is a digital camera that was made by Nikon. It was first released on October 1, 2002, and is no longer in production. At 4.0 effective megapixels, it is capable of delivering 2,272 × 1,704 pixel images. An included lens cap protects its Nikkor 3× optical Zoom lens, with a focal length of 8 to 24mm (equivalent of a field of view in 38 to 114mm lens), as well as an aperture of f/2.8–4.9 and shutter speed of 8–1/1,000 sec. It is capable of ISO equivalents of 100, 200, and 400. Gavin has over 30 year experience of writing about photography and television.
